Discover the Beauty of the Upper Peninsula



When many people think of Michigan, they visualize the reduced fifty percent of the state. But the Upper Peninsula is an untapped treasure for roadway trippers looking to experience something raw and wild. Start your trip by crossing the famous bridge right into the U.P., where woodlands stretch endlessly and lakes glimmer under golden sunshine.



Take your time winding with M-28, a highway that hugs the southerly edge of Lake Superior. The course takes you with picturesque towns like Munising, home to several of the most stunning waterfalls in the state. Make a rest stop to check out the coastline or venture out on a brief walking-- you'll locate that nature is always within arm's reach below. The roads are quiet, the sights are peaceful, and the feeling of getaway is actual.



Cruise the Lake Michigan Shoreline



For a softer, extra coastal feeling, consider heading west toward Lake Michigan Beginning in the southwestern edge near St. Joseph and follow the Blue Star Highway north. This stretch of roadway offers sweeping lake views, rolling dunes, and comfy lakeside communities that seem like they've been iced up in time.



Driving through areas like South Haven and Saugatuck, you'll notice exactly how the power shifts with the landscape. Some towns buzz with art galleries and gelato stands, while others welcome you to slow down and delight in a silent coastline at sunset. You'll likely catch peeks of sailing boats distant and the scent of freshwater drifting through the air-- tips that this isn't simply a drive; it's a full-on summer season experience.



Experience the Rustic Charm of Northern Michigan.



Northern Michigan provides a blend of harmony and experience that really feels custom-made for trip. Beginning your journey in Traverse City, a bustling lakeside town bordered by cherry orchards and wineries. From there, guide towards M-22, a winding course that adheres to the shapes of the Leelanau Peninsula.



M-22 is well-known for a reason. It delivers postcard-perfect scenes at nearly every turn-- vine-covered hills, turquoise bays, and winding woodland roadways that instantly open to breathtaking sights. Stop in towns like Glen Arbor or Leland, where time slows down and every edge has a tale. It's the type of path where you might not have an established strategy, which's specifically the factor.



The Thumb: Michigan's Underrated Treasure



If you're desire something off the beaten path, head eastern toward Michigan's Thumb area. This location usually obtains forgotten however compensates travelers with peaceful countryside roads and enchanting harbor communities along Lake Huron.



Follow M-25 as it twists around the pointer of the Thumb. The drive between Bay City and Port Huron is populated with unforeseen finds: lighthouses, roadside farm stands, and silent beaches where the water shines in the late afternoon sun. more here There's a sense of fond memories here that's tough to discover elsewhere, and the slow-moving pace makes it very easy to enjoy every minute.
